#f52ce1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f52ce1 is composed of 96.1% red, 17.3%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82% magenta, 8.2%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 306 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 56.7%. #f52ce1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58ff with #eb00c3.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f52ce1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f52ce1 has RGB values of R:245, G:44,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.08,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16067809.

Shades and Tints of #f52ce1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010c is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f52ce1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#988a96 is the less saturated color, while #fe24e8 is the most saturated one.
